一、现象级工具的崛起:从开源社区到技术风口
2025年11月,某开源智能体工具在开发者社区引发关注,短短4个月内其在托管仓库的星标数突破28万,甚至超越了Linux等历经数十年沉淀的经典开源项目。主流科技媒体将其定义为”AI人机交互革命的里程碑”,认为其通过自然语言交互模式重构了传统开发范式。
这款工具的核心突破在于实现了”对话即编程”的交互范式。开发者无需记忆复杂语法或命令行参数,只需用自然语言描述需求,系统即可自动解析并执行任务。例如,用户可通过对话指令完成文件管理、浏览器自动化、消息通知等操作,甚至能编排多步骤的自动化流程。
二、技术架构解析:自然语言交互的底层实现
工具的技术栈由三部分构成:
- 自然语言理解层:采用预训练语言模型(PLM)架构,通过微调适配垂直领域指令集。其输入输出接口支持JSON格式的标准化指令,例如:
{"intent": "file_management","action": "move","parameters": {"source_path": "/docs/report.pdf","target_path": "/archive/2025/"}}
- 任务调度引擎:基于工作流编排框架,支持异步任务队列与错误重试机制。当检测到网络请求超时时,系统会自动触发补偿机制,通过指数退避算法进行重试。
- 插件生态系统:提供标准化开发接口,允许开发者扩展自定义能力。例如,某开发者为工具添加了数据库操作插件,通过SQL语句即可实现数据查询与更新。
三、真实场景测试:效率提升与能力边界
场景1:自动化办公流程
测试团队模拟了企业常见的日报汇总场景:
- 从邮件系统提取附件
- 解析Excel格式的日报数据
- 生成可视化图表
- 发送至指定群组
传统方案需要编写Python脚本调用多个API,耗时约3小时。使用该工具后,通过对话指令完成流程编排仅需15分钟,且支持动态调整参数(如修改图表类型或接收人列表)。
场景2:DevOps自动化
在持续集成场景中,工具展现了强大的上下文理解能力:
用户指令:"当代码合并到main分支时,执行单元测试并生成报告,如果通过率低于90%则回滚版本"
系统自动解析为包含条件判断的工作流,并调用测试框架与版本控制接口。测试数据显示,该流程的执行时间较传统Jenkins脚本缩短40%,且错误率降低65%。
能力边界分析
尽管工具在标准化任务中表现优异,但在以下场景存在局限:
- 复杂逻辑处理:当涉及多条件嵌套或递归算法时,自然语言描述易产生歧义
- 实时性要求:在高频交易等毫秒级响应场景中,对话交互模式存在天然延迟
- 安全敏感操作:系统缺乏细粒度的权限控制机制,关键操作需人工二次确认
四、开发者生态观察:开源与商业化的平衡
该工具采用”核心开源+插件商业”的生态策略:
- 基础功能:文件操作、网络请求等通用能力完全开源
- 企业插件:数据库管理、API网关等高级功能需通过市场获取
- 开发规范:提供详细的插件开发文档与测试套件,确保第三方扩展的质量
这种模式既保证了社区活跃度,又为商业化留出空间。数据显示,开源版本贡献者中,35%来自企业开发者,他们通过提交通用插件反哺社区。
五、未来展望:人机协作的新范式
当前工具仍处于1.0阶段,其进化方向可能包括:
- 多模态交互:集成语音、手势等交互方式,拓展使用场景
- 自主进化能力:通过强化学习优化任务执行策略
- 安全增强:引入零信任架构与动态权限管理
对于开发者而言,这类工具不会取代人工,而是将重复性工作自动化,使人能专注于创造性任务。例如,某游戏开发团队使用该工具处理资源打包后,美术团队可将更多精力投入原画设计,而非打包配置。
结语:技术演进中的理性思考
AI工具的爆发式增长,本质是生产力工具的范式革命。但需清醒认识到,当前技术仍存在解释性不足、上下文丢失等问题。开发者在拥抱新技术时,应建立”工具链思维”,将AI工具作为能力补充而非完全依赖。正如某云厂商技术负责人所言:”最好的人机协作模式,是让AI做确定性强的事,让人做需要创造力的事。”